Potential: Resouces found in the Environment but their use has not been started
E.g.: wind and solar energy in Rajasthan and Gujarat
Developed: Resources which have been surveyed and their quality and quantity has been determined for their usage
E.g.: gold
Stock: Resources which are found the environment, which can satisfy human needs but humans don’t have the technology to use them for this purpose
E.g.: water has hydrogen and oxygen. Which can be used as a source of energy
Reserve: Subset of stock which can put to use using existing technical know how. But their use has not started. They can satisfy future needs
